How fast does B2B data actually decay?

Fast enough that “we bought this list a few months ago, it’s basically new” is wishful thinking. The most widely cited benchmark comes from HubSpot’s Database Decay simulation, which puts marketing-database decay at 2.1% per month — about 22.5% a year (a figure drawn from MarketingSherpa research) as contacts change roles and companies.

Treat that figure as directional third-party context, not a promise about any specific list — a sales-heavy, high-growth segment plausibly decays faster than a list of tenured operations staff. But the direction is never in doubt: a contact database is a wasting asset, and the older the snapshot, the more of it is quietly pointing at inboxes that no longer exist.

What does stale data cost you the moment you hit send?

Bounces — and bounces are expensive in a way that has nothing to do with the wasted email. When you send to an address that no longer exists, the receiving server rejects it, and mailbox providers read a pattern of rejections as a signal that you don’t know who you’re emailing. That is exactly the profile of a spammer working a scraped list.

Providers are explicit about the reputation math. Google’s sender guidelines tell senders to keep their spam-complaint rate below 0.3%, and ideally under 0.1%, measured in Postmaster Tools — and Google and Microsoft apply extra scrutiny once you send more than 5,000 messages a day to consumer inboxes. No major provider publishes a numeric bounce-rate ceiling, but high bounces travel with high complaints and low engagement, and together they push your mail from the inbox to spam. A brand-new sending domain has no track record to absorb any of this, so a stale list does the most damage exactly when you can least afford it.

In short: the cost of stale data isn’t the bounced message. It’s the reputation hit that quietly lowers inbox placement for every good address on the same domain.

Frequently asked questions

How fast does B2B lead data go stale?

Third-party benchmarks put marketing-database decay at roughly 2.1% a month, which compounds to about 22.5% a year, according to HubSpot’s Database Decay simulation. The real rate varies by industry and by how many fields you track — sales-heavy, high-growth segments decay faster — but the direction is constant: a list is most accurate the day it’s built and less accurate every day after.

What actually makes an email address bounce?

The person left the company and their mailbox was closed, the company changed domains or was acquired, a role address was retired, or the address was a pattern guess that never belonged to a real inbox. All of these are ordinary consequences of time passing, which is why an untouched list bounces harder the longer it sits.

Does a “verified” label mean the address still works?

No — and this is the trap. A verified label means the address was confirmed when the record was collected, and that label ages at the same rate as the data underneath it. It’s better provenance than a guess, but it is not a live guarantee and not a filter to build a campaign around. The only reliable answer to “does this work today?” is to verify it today.

How do I clean an old B2B list before emailing it?

Run the exact segment you plan to email through a real-time verifier, send only to the addresses that come back valid, discard the invalid ones, and treat risky, catch-all, and unknown results cautiously. Then remove any bounces permanently so they never get emailed again, and re-pull fresh contacts instead of reusing the same aging export.

What bounce rate is too high?

Mailbox providers publish a complaint-rate ceiling — under 0.3%, and ideally under 0.1% for Google — rather than a numeric bounce ceiling, but high bounces travel with high complaints and both push you toward spam.
